On June 8, 2019 Josefa crossed over to her eternal life with the Lord due to natural causes.
Josefa is the wife of WWII veteran Charles F. Dorer who predeceased her in 2009.  At the end of the war they met in her hometown of Belem-PA Brazil where she was a physical education teacher.  They got married and his first civilian assignment with the US Weather Bureau was at St. John Island (not bad!).  In only a few years they moved to Baltimore which is where Charles was from. Josefa officially became a US Citizen in 1954.
She was the most loyal Mom to 4 children, Adelaide, Lillian (predeceased her in 1983), Charles, Jr. and John, raising them in Alexandria, VA due to Charles job location.  After her children were older in school she started working part time as a contractor for the US government running crash courses for teaching Portuguese to civilian and military personnel.
Josefa was a member of St. Marks Lutheran Church in Springfield, VA and later Christ Lutheran in Baltimore, as they relocated to Millersville, MD since 1975 where they retired there at the end of Charles’ career.
She is known for being the most optimistic, loving and caring person you would ever meet.  She had more concern about her family and friends than herself; always put others first and had the most unflappable belief in Jesus Christ as her Savior and key to eternal life.  The family celebrates that we had her in our lives up to her age of 96, but that also makes it harder to lose her because we had so many years of great memories. 

Josefa was proud to have been blessed with 5 grandchildren and 5 great grandchildren.  She is fondly held in memory by her Brazilian extended family, many neighbors and friends.
